The Growing Influence of Cloud Applications on Modern Technology
Cloud applications, or cloud apps, have become a central element in digital transformation efforts across numerous industries. Operating on remote servers accessible via the internet, these applications fundamentally change data management, storage, and processing for organizations and individual users alike. This article explores the advantages, hurdles, and future prospects of cloud applications in reshaping the digital ecosystem.
Utilizing cloud computing technology, cloud apps deliver services online without requiring local installation. Hosted on remote servers, users access these applications through web browsers or dedicated platforms.
This approach offers numerous benefits, making cloud applications a popular choice for businesses and individuals.
Among key advantages is scalability—companies can dynamically adjust resources based on demand, facilitating growth without significant hardware investments. This flexibility particularly benefits startups and small enterprises, enabling them to expand effortlessly.
Cost savings are significant too. By removing the need for on-site servers and reducing maintenance costs, organizations can better manage their budgets. Subscription-based models ensure users only pay for what they use, improving operational efficiency.
Cloud apps boost teamwork and productivity by allowing access to data and tools from anywhere with an internet connection. This is especially crucial in today’s remote work settings, where seamless collaboration is essential.
Security remains a top priority; leading providers invest heavily in encryption, multi-factor authentication, and regular audits to protect sensitive data. Although risks exist, centralized control facilitates quicker response to security incidents.
However, challenges persist—data privacy and dependency on internet connectivity are notable concerns. Organizations must evaluate providers’ security policies and prepare contingency plans for potential outages.
Looking ahead, the development of AI and machine learning will further enhance cloud apps, enabling smarter data analysis, automation, and improved user experiences. Edge computing introduction will also reduce latency, supporting real-time applications like autonomous vehicles and smart cities.
Overall, cloud applications continue to revolutionize the digital landscape with their scalability, cost-effectiveness, and collaboration capabilities. Future technological advances will address existing challenges and open new possibilities, making cloud apps even more vital in the evolving digital world.
